Documentation
Definition
Key used to define terms of payment in the form of cash discount percentage rates and due dates.
Use
The key is used in orders and invoices. The corresponding terms of payment provide information for cash management and forecast, for dunning, and for payment transactions.
Procedure
When you enter a business transaction, you can make various entries in the field for the terms of payment key:
- For most business transactions, the system proposes a key defined in the master record of the business partner.
- For some business transactions (for example, credit memos), the system does not propose the key defined in the master record. You can however copy the key from the business partner master record by entering "*".
- Irrespective of whether a key is proposed from the master record, you can enter a key when you enter the business transaction:
- For orders, at item level
- For purchase orders and invoices, at header level.
Note
Master records have separate areas for Financial Accounting, Sales and Distribution and Purchasing. You can define terms of payment keys in these areas. When you enter business transactions, the different applications use the key from their master record area.
